What are the top ten best historical romance novels?
1 answer
2024-11-13 11:04
One of the top ones is 'Pride and Prejudice' by Jane Austen. It's a classic that beautifully portrays the relationship between Elizabeth Bennet and Mr. Darcy. Another great one is 'Outlander' by Diana Gabaldon. It combines time - travel and historical settings in a very engaging way. Also, 'Gone with the Wind' by Margaret Mitchell is a wonderful historical romance set during the American Civil War.

Top historical regency romance novels: Which ones are the best and why?
2 answers
2024-11-07 00:46
One of the top historical regency romance novels is 'Pride and Prejudice' by Jane Austen. It's a classic that features the complex relationship between Elizabeth Bennet and Mr. Darcy. The social commentary and the slow - burn romance are what make it so great. Another is 'Sense and Sensibility' which also delves into the lives of sisters and their romantic pursuits in the regency era. It shows the contrast between sense and sensibility in love and life. Then there's 'Persuasion' which has a more mature love story, where the characters have a second chance at love after years of separation.
Best Historical Romance Christian Novels
2 answers
2024-12-07 20:36
One of the great ones is 'Redeeming Love' by Francine Rivers. It's a powerful retelling of the story of Hosea set in the 1850s California Gold Rush. The story is filled with themes of love, forgiveness, and redemption, and the characters are richly drawn.

Best Lesbian Historical Romance Novels
1 answer
2024-11-23 18:25
One great lesbian historical romance novel is 'Fingersmith' by Sarah Waters. It's set in Victorian England and is full of twists and turns. The relationship between the two main characters is complex and gradually unfolds in a very engaging way. Another is 'The Price of Salt' by Patricia Highsmith. It was quite revolutionary for its time, exploring a lesbian relationship in a 1950s setting. And 'Tipping the Velvet' by Sarah Waters as well. It tells a story of a young girl's journey into the world of the music hall and her relationships with other women in a historical context.
